Hi All,
I know how to set values as default on the front panel. However, when I run a VI multiple times without closing it, I need to re-initialize certain front panel values from their value at the end of the last run to the default values used in the next run. Generally speaking, I do this using an "Init" state in a state machine or a first frame of a stacked sequence. In either case, I just create a bunch of local variables and set the values to zero, or whatever other initial value they need.
When I was recently in Core 1 and Core 2 training, the teacher showed us a way to reset all these values without using local variables as described above. But, for the life of me, I cannot remember what he said to do.
Any help jogging my rapidly-aging memory would be much appreciated.

Invoke Node on the VI to Reinit values to default.

Additional info: if you want to reinitialize only specific controls/indicator, then you can create the corresponding invoke node for that control/indicator (right-click on control/indicator and select Create -> Invoke Node -> Reinitialize to Default).
